Review of Paul Zerdin: No Strings, Fringe 2013

July 31, 2013 by Andrew Girdwood 2 Comments

I enjoyed Paul Zerdin’s No Strings comedy puppetry show but only just. Don’t get me wrong; this act safely gets four stars; the potential problem came with the audience involvement.
